SIS Software India achieves ISO certification

Hyderabad: Surgical Information Systems (SIS) Software (India) Pvt Ltd, a Hyderabad-based wholly-owned subsidiary of SIS Inc, Atlanta, a major in the US surgical operating room and preoperative-care workflow communication tools, achieved ISO 9000:2000 certification from American Quality Assessors.

The ISO certification is one of the key steps in the organisations overall business objectives. When we set up our India operations 18 months ago, we had set up three objectives and with this we have achieved all of them, says SIS Inc vice-president (system development) Drew S Cobb.

SIS Inc is ranked ninth in the healthcare information systems companies in the US and is the second company to acquire ISO certification, says Cobb. We have 150 customers right now, with the US company taking care of designing and prototyping while the Indian subsidiary doing coding and development. SIS had invested over $1 million in Indian operations last year and plans to invest a similar amount during the current year.
